Class: TencentCloud::Dlc::V20210125::DeleteUserRequest

Inherits:
Common::AbstractModel
  • Object
show all
Defined in:
lib/v20210125/models.rb

Overview

DeleteUser请求参数结构体

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(userids = nil, accounttype = nil) ⇒ DeleteUserRequest

Returns a new instance of DeleteUserRequest.



5818
5819
5820
5821
# File 'lib/v20210125/models.rb', line 5818

def initialize(userids=nil, accounttype=nil)
  @UserIds = userids
  @AccountType = accounttype
end

Instance Attribute Details

#AccountTypeObject

Parameters:

  • UserIds:

    需要删除的用户的Id

  • AccountType:

    用户来源类型TencentAccount(普通腾讯云用户) / EntraAccount(微软用户)



5816
5817
5818
# File 'lib/v20210125/models.rb', line 5816

def AccountType
  @AccountType
end

#UserIdsObject

Parameters:

  • UserIds:

    需要删除的用户的Id

  • AccountType:

    用户来源类型TencentAccount(普通腾讯云用户) / EntraAccount(微软用户)



5816
5817
5818
# File 'lib/v20210125/models.rb', line 5816

def UserIds
  @UserIds
end

Instance Method Details

#deserialize(params) ⇒ Object



5823
5824
5825
5826
# File 'lib/v20210125/models.rb', line 5823

def deserialize(params)
  @UserIds = params['UserIds']
  @AccountType = params['AccountType']
end